Adamsiella angustifolia (Harvey) L.E.Phillips & W.A.Nelson 2002
Publication Details
Adamsiella angustifolia (Harvey) L.E.Phillips & W.A.Nelson 2002: 215, figs 6A-I
Published in: Phillips, L.E. (2002). Taxonomy of Adamsiella L.E. Phillips et W.A. Nelson, gen. nov. and Epiglossum Kützing. Journal of Phycology 38: 209-229.
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Adamsiella is Adamsiella melchiori L.E.Phillips & W.A.Nelson.
Status of Name
This name is of an entity that is currently accepted taxonomically.
Basionym
Lenormandia chauvinii var. angustifolia Harvey
Type Information
Type locality: New Zealand; (Phillips 2002: 215) Lectotype: LD; 42780 (Phillips 2002: 215)
Origin of Species Name
Adjective A (Latin), narrow-leaved (Neal 1993).
General Environment
This is a marine species.
